  • HighFDA (Devices)·Z-2513-2026·2026-06-24

    iLet Bionic Pancreas pumps may become stuck on the lock screen

    The iLet Bionic Pancreas is being recalled because a screen unlock failure can leave the user stuck on the Lock Screen, unable to change the cartridge or announce a meal.

  • SevereFDA (Devices)·Z-1797-2026·2026-04-22

    Omnipod 5 insulin pods from 49 lots have torn internal cannulas

    Omnipod 5 Pods from 49 lots have an internal soft cannula tear that lets insulin leak inside the Pod instead of being delivered. 1,240,115 units are affected.

  • HighFDA (Devices)·Z-1809-2026·2026-04-22

    iLet Ace insulin pump lock screens can be bypassed by users

    iLet Ace Pump Kits are being recalled because active status bar icons on the lock and passcode screens allow those screens to be bypassed, permitting unauthorized access.
